Elbit Systems Ltd. announced that it secured an approximately $1.4 billion defense contract from an unnamed European nation to supply a comprehensive suite of military modernization systems over the next five years.
The massive contract win was revealed alongside the Haifa-based company’s first-quarter 2026 financial results, which showed a 15.5% jump in quarterly revenue to $2.19 billion, pushing Elbit’s total order backlog past $30 billion for the first time.
France barred Israeli defense firms, including Elbit, from participating in major global arms expos like Euronaval and Eurosatory in 2024, according to the Defense Ministry.
In particular, the ministry noted an incident at the 2025 Paris Air Show in which organizers completely blocked off Israeli exhibition booths behind massive black screens.
In September 2025, Spanish Prime Minister Pedro Sánchez declared an arms embargo and a partial import ban on Israeli defense products according to Spain’s Social Rights, Consumer Affairs, and 2030 Agenda Ministry, with the country canceling several active defense procurement contracts with Elbit Systems following the directive.
